James Gammon began his career as a cameraman in television. He did not win big laurels in the cinema, but he was remembered for his roles in the films Cold Mountain.
Major League Wyatt Earp and a number of other films.
James was born on April 20, 1940 in Newman, Illinois. After his parents divorced, he lived in Orlando, where he tried his hand at television. In the early 1960s, he left for Hollywood and got his first roles there, playing on television in the Western TV series Days in the Valley of Death and Gun Smoke.
During his lifetime, Gammon appeared in more than 120 feature films and television series, including a police detective.
Nash Bridges , the thriller "Cage", the drama "Country of hills and valleys".
The actor died on July 16, 2010.
